1. Design Dynamic Zones for Different Moods
Say goodbye to one-size-fits-all rooms. Create active zones for exercise or hobbies with modular furniture and movable decor. Design tranquility corners with soft lighting, plants, and soothing textures for reading or meditation. Even a single room can become a versatile sanctuary by designing with purpose and flow.
2. Unleash Your Creativity with Interactive Art Installations
Turn blank walls into living art. Install interactive wall murals that change colors with light, use forefront screens displaying rotating art, or even create a diy photo gallery wall that evolves with your memories. These aren’t just decorations—they become ever-growing visual adventures.

Transform weekends into themed experiences: a “Tropical Island Escape” with palm fronds, ocean sounds, and a DIY smoothie bar; or a “Science Lab Day” with guided experiments, retro décor, and lab coats (even if just playful). Such themed indoor festivals bring excitement and make home feel like a destination.
4. Turn Your Space Into a Mini-Gym or Studio
You don’t need a sprawling space—just creativity. Set up a compact workout zone with a foldable mat and motivational quotes; or convert a corner into a painting studio with roll-up canvases and ambient lighting. Fitness, art, and learning happen best where passion and planning converge.
5. Explore Stories with a Hidden “Museum”
Dedicate a room or shelf to a personal or family museum. Display heirlooms, vintage finds, or photos paired with short stories. Add AR apps that bring these items to life through your phone. Suddenly, your home becomes a living archive of your journey.
